Master Certification Agreement No. 24651 <br />City of Eugene Contract #2007-00202 <br />AMENDMENT NUMBER 01 <br />Oregon Department of Transportation <br />LOCAL AGENCY CERTIFICATION PROGRAM <br />Supplemental Project Agreement No. 24796 <br />West Bank Trail Extension: River Avenue to Beaver Street <br />City of Eugene <br />The STATE OF OREGON, acting by and through its Department of Transportation, <br />hereinafter referred to as "State;" and the CITY OF EUGENE, acting by and through its <br />designated officials, hereinafter referred to as "Agency," entered into an Agreement on <br />July 15, 2008. Said Agreement covers the construction of a new section of the West <br />Bank Trail shared-use path from River Avenue to Beaver Street; and a connecting path <br />south from the Beltline Road over-crossing. <br />It has now been determined by State and Agency that the Agreement referenced above <br />shall be amended to increase funding and update language. Except as expressly <br />amended below, all other terms and conditions of the Agreement are still in full force and <br />effect. <br />TERMS OF AGREEMENT, Paragraph 2, Page 1, which reads: <br />2. The Project shall be conducted as a part of the Transportation Enhancement Program <br />under Title 23, United States Code, which incorporated SAFETEA-LU. The total <br />Project cost is estimated at $1,181,300, which is subject to change. The <br />Enhancement =Funds for this Project are estimated at $1,060,000 with Agency <br />providing the match and any non-participating costs, including all costs in excess of <br />the available federal funds. The funds shall be used for the design and construction of <br />the Project. <br />Shall be deleted in its entirety and replaced with the following: <br />2. The total estimated cost of the Project is $2,075,000, which is subject to change. A <br />portion of the Project shall be conducted as a part of the Transportation Enhancement <br />Program (Enhancement) under Title 23, United States Code, which incorporated <br />SAFETEA-LU; and a portion of the Project shall be conducted as a part of the <br />Federal Aid Surface Transportation Program (STP) under Title 23, United States <br />Code. STP funds for this Project shall be limited to $800,000 and financed at the <br />maximum allowable federal participating amount. The Enhancement funds for this <br />Project are estimated at $1,060,000. Agency shall provide the match and any non- <br />participating costs, including all costs in excess of the available federal funds. The <br />Enhancement 'funds shall be used for the design, right of way, and construction of the <br />Project. <br />a. Agency must obtain approval from State's Transportation Enhancement Program <br />Manager for any additional funds beyond the amount in Paragraph No. 2 above. <br />Key No. 14763 <br />
